What is the difference between Adhesive Research vs Adhesive Technician?
| Aspect | Adhesive Research | Adhesive Technician |
|---|---|---|
| Credentials | Typically requires a degree in chemistry, materials science, or engineering | Often requires technical certifications or vocational training in adhesives or materials handling |
| Work Environment | Research labs, product development, testing facilities | Manufacturing plants, production lines, quality control labs |
| Industry Usage | Used in product innovation, formulation, and testing | Applied in manufacturing, assembly, and quality assurance processes |
Adhesive Research professionals focus on developing and testing new adhesive formulations in lab settings, while Adhesive Technicians work in manufacturing environments applying and inspecting adhesives during production. Both roles require knowledge of adhesives but differ in scope, environment, and credentials.

What You Will Do
This position will be filled at either the Research Technologist 1/2 level, depending on the skills of the selected candidate. Additional job responsibilities (outlined below) will be assigned if the candidate is hired at the higher level.
Research Technologist 1 ($87,800-$143,000)
The position offers the opportunity to work on a highly successful and critical team. The kitting team within MST-7 supplies adhesives and other polymer kits to various groups at LANL. Through this work, members of the kitting team collaborate with multiple divisions and groups and contribute to the success of multiple high-profile tests. The chosen candidate will be required to follow established recipes and procedures exactly as they have been recorded, maintain supplies and supply chain, maintain an orderly work space, and effectively interact with other LANL groups.
Research Technologist 2 ($96,600-$158,000)
In addition to the duties outlined for Technologist 1, a Technologist 2 would be expected to implement time and cost savings measures as appropriate while maintaining kit quality. AS opportunities arise, the candidate would also lead research projects or development of new equipment for kitting operations.
The Engineered Materials Group (MST-7) is seeking outstanding candidates to join our adhesive kitting team. The team supplies adhesive, polymer, and chemical kits to various groups and organizations throughout LANL. The successful candidate will prepare requested kits in a fast-paced and dynamic environment using developed formulations. Candidates will also implement new practices to streamline the production process. The candidate is expected to work independently and should be highly motivated, customer-service focused, and detail-oriented. Work requires more intellectual contribution in process development and includes work requiring consistent exercise of discretion and judgment, as distinguished from performance of prescribed routine tasks. Regular dissemination of results in the form of well-kept laboratory notebooks, internal reports, peer-reviewed research papers, and conference presentations will be essential for success.
MST-7's mission is to use our materials science expertise to address national security needs. This requires maintaining excellence in fundamental polymer science, innovative materials development, and synthesis of unique thin films coupled with cutting edge materials fabrication processes, advanced characterization techniques and world class ultra-precision design and machining. We apply a multi-disciplinary approach to push the state-of-the-art in engineered materials to be responsive to emergent national security requirements, trusted stakeholders, and production agency needs.
Duties include:
- Work within the existing formulation framework and additionally, develop new, tailored adhesive kits to meet customer needs.
- Purchase, track, prepare, and maintain chemical inventory of material feed-stocks.
- Oversee quality control of adhesive materials.
- Work with budget analysts to develop and manage budget and contracts.
- Demonstrate responsibility in leading customer interactions.
- Log adhesive kit data into a LANL database.
- Participate in projects supporting R&D efforts for polymer and adhesive materials and cast parts.
- Perform chemical certification via rheology and hardness testing.
